Features

  • Constructed with remarkably strong abrasion-resistant NanoTough™ exterior fabrics
  • Dual-entry duffel features both 50/50 clamshell access and traditional top-loading style with rollaway dividers
  • Ventilated top section is great for separating damp shoes or clothing
  • Fully-lined bottom section protects your contents from mingling
  • Large, lockable U-zip access to top-loading main compartment (lock not included)
  • Weather-protected, top-loading zipper path with overlapping rain flap
  • Zippered end pocket for quick access to smaller items
  • Internal zippered mesh pocket
  • 4 burly webbing grab handles
  • 8 webbing lash points for securing the duffel

Imported.

Technical Specs

Best Use

Travel

Bag Style

Duffel

Gear Capacity (L)

44 liters

Gear Capacity (cu. in.)

2,685 cubic inches

Number of Exterior Pockets

1 + main compartment

Backpack Straps

Yes

Material(s)

bluesign-approved 630-denier NanoTough: 100% recycled high-tenacity nylon with ripstop, coated with carbonate

Dimensions

21 x 14 x 14 inches

Weight

2 lbs. 9.3 oz.

Gender

Unisex

Sustainability

Product meets the bluesign® criteria

Contains recycled materials

Better as checked bag vs carryon

2 months ago

I was incredibly excited for this bag as I was traveling overseas often for work and having a carryon I could load up with a couple days of clothing and items seemed the perfect fit for what I was looking for. However I think this bag might have been over engineered which caused it to miss a few key functionality characteristics. It will serve me better as an additional checked duffle bag rather than as a carry on bag in the future. I get that they are aiming for a streamlined look but it comes at the expense of some very useful pockets. There wasn’t a single sleeve or pocket for a water bottle. If it’s supposed to be a carryon that packs it all then the pack could use just one sleeve for a laptop or e-reader to slide in and out easily at security checkpoints. I do like the multiple points you can lash things down but I don’t want everything dangling off my pack or it defeats the purpose of it being a streamlined carryon if my neck pillow and headphones case are hooked on with d-rings. It does pack quite a bit of clothing and if folded right and compressed down it will keep clothes from being too wrinkled. When zipping and unzipping the top compartment the shoulder strap often gets in the way and I catch the edge of the strap in the zipper. This isn’t an issue when the shoulder straps are stashed away. When packed full it will fit under airline seat in front of you but you will have zero foot space. I’m short so this usually doesn’t bother me. The material on the bottom is durable and waterproof. It slides nicely in and out of compartments. You’ll likely want to stash it in the overhead compartment on flights or trains. The multiple compartments within can be unzipped and stashed out of the way to make a larger zipper compartment which can be nice. I’m still trying to figure out the purpose or functionality of the weird little zipper vent. It doesn’t open it up much to vent if that’s what it’s for, and it would be better served as another smaller pocket to stash small items in. It’s only about 5 inches in length and the mesh is quite thick so not breathable. Wearing the shoulder straps is ok but the upper weight falls back and away from shoulders and the bottom of the bag will dig into your lower back which is fine if you have soft items in the lower end of the bag. I am a shorter smaller chested woman so the chest strap being adjustable was important to the comfort of carrying it. They could have added an elastic lashing to keep the end part of the chest strap from dangling.
